AppImage Manager

aim is a Rust Cargo workspace for managing AppImages from multiple source types.

Workspace

  • crates/aim-core: business logic, source adapters, registry, install/update planning
  • crates/aim-cli: thin terminal frontend for parsing, prompting, and rendering

The split is intentional so a future GUI client can reuse aim-core without moving logic out of the shared library.

Commands

aim <QUERY>
aim
aim update
aim list
aim remove <QUERY>

Query Forms

  • owner/repo for GitHub shorthand
  • https://... direct URLs
  • GitLab URLs
  • file://... local file imports

Scope Overrides

By default aim auto-detects whether to use user or system scope. Override that with:

  • --user
  • --system

Current Flow Shape

  • aim <QUERY> resolves the query into a normalized source plan
  • bare aim and aim update build a review-first update plan
  • aim list renders registered applications
  • aim remove <QUERY> resolves a registered application name before removal
